How many edges hexagon based pyramid have?

Since each triangular face will have a base at an edge of the hexagon base, there will be 6 triangular faces and 1 hexagon at the base. Each triangle will have an edge at the base that it shares with the hexagon. Each triangle will have two other edges that it shares with the two adjacent triangles. We can thus get the number of edges by counting the number of triangles and then add the number of base edges - 6 + 6 = 12.

What combination of shapes that you could use to make a hexagon?

There are an infinite number of options. Even sticking with polygons with sides of the same measure, a hexagon can be made from 6 equilateral triangles, or 4 eq triangles and a 60 degree rhombus, or 2 eq triangles and 2 60-deg rhombi, or 3 60-deg rhombi. Each of the equilateral triangle could be made from smaller shapes. Eg four equilateral mini-triangles to make 1 triangle. Or 2 mini-triangles and 1 mini-rhombus or 2 60-deg mini-rhombi. And then each of those mini triangles could be made up of smaller micro-shapes. And so on ...
